Possible Causes of Smoke Odor on Hard Surfaces
Many homes and businesses in Bostonia face persistent smoke odors that cling to hard surfaces like countertops, tiles, and wood flooring. These odors often stem from fires, cooking mishaps, or cigarette smoke, which release airborne particles that settle onto surfaces, creating a long-lasting smell.
Furthermore, smoke can penetrate porous materials, embedding itself deep within the surfaces. Over time, the lingering aroma becomes difficult to eliminate with standard cleaning methods. This not only affects indoor air quality but also diminishes the comfort and freshness of your environment.
How Can We Fix That?
Our team of experts uses advanced deodorization techniques specifically designed for hard surfaces. We start with a thorough assessment to identify all affected areas, ensuring no hidden sources of odor are missed.
We then implement specialized surface cleaning and deodorizing treatments. These may include deep cleaning with eco-friendly solutions, ozone or UV treatments to neutralize odors, and sealing surfaces when necessary to lock in freshness.
By combining these methods, we effectively remove smoke odors from countertops, tiles, and other surfaces. Our approach is gentle yet powerful, restoring your surroundings to a clean, fresh-smelling condition without causing damage to your property.
